Tax topic 152 is a reference code that appears in the tool’s Return Received tab if the IRS needs more than three weeks to process a tax return. The code refers to a webpage with the same title on the IRS website. You won’t find the reason why processing your tax return takes longer than usual in this tab. Luckily, with advancements in technology, you can now apply for a tax refu...Mar 26, 2024 · Often paired with Tax Topic 151, reference code 1242 means that the IRS has selected your return for further review. This code applies to returns that have been e-filed at least three weeks ago. The code indicates that the IRS has frozen your return for review, and the agency will send you a notice later. In 2024-25, the most common tax code is 1257L, used for most people with one job and no untaxed income, unpaid tax or taxable benefits. This reflects that the personal allowance is £12,570. 0T. A tax topic 151 notice is a document from the IRS stating that the Department of Treasury is withholding or reducing your tax refund, why it is doing so, and that you can appeal. So, instead of getting that direct deposit or tax refund check, you’re receiving notice of a tax refund offset. This means the IRS believes that you owe some debt ...

HMRC has released a new online tool to help taxpayers understand what their tax code means. Tax codes are used by HMRC to tell an employer how much income tax to withhold through the PAYE system.
